欧美阿v视频在线大全_亚洲欧美中文日韩V在线观看_www性欧美日韩欧美91_亚洲欧美日韩久久精品

主頁 > 知識庫 > MySQL刪除表操作實現(delete、truncate、drop的區別)

MySQL刪除表操作實現(delete、truncate、drop的區別)

熱門標簽:常州網絡外呼系統開發 外呼系統電銷受騙 走過哪個省地圖標注 萊西市地圖標注 巫師三血與酒地圖標注 銷售語音電話機器人 在哪里申請400電話 安徽ai電話電銷機器人有效果嗎 400電話申請信用卡

本文主要講mysql中三種刪除表的操作,delete語句、truncate語句以及drop語句的區別:

簡介

delete

1、刪除整張表的數據:

delete from table_name;

2、刪除部分數據,添加where子句:

delete from table_name where...;

3、說明

  1)、屬于DML語言,每次刪除一行,都在事務日志中為所刪除的每行記錄一項。產生rollback,事務提交之后才生效;如果有相應的 trigger,執行的時候將被觸發,如果刪除大數據量的表速度會很慢。
  2)、刪除表中數據而不刪除表的結構(定義),同時也不釋放空間。

truncate

1、只能操作表,將表中數據全部刪除,在功能上和不帶where子句的delete語句相同:

truncate table table_name;

2、說明

  1)、默認情況下,truncate通過釋放存儲表數據所用的數據頁來刪除數據,并且只在事務日志中記錄頁的釋放。所以使用的系統和事務日志資源少,可以使用reuse storage; truncate會將高水線復位(回到最開始).
  2 )、 truncate是DDL語言, 操作立即生效,自動提交,原數據不放到rollback segment中,不能回滾. 操作不觸發trigger.
  3 )、刪除內容、釋放空間但不刪除表的結構(定義)。

drop

1、drop語句將刪除表的結構,以及被依賴的約束(constrain),觸發器(trigger),索引(index);

drop table table_name;

2、說明
  1)、刪除之后,依賴于該表的存儲過程/函數將保留,但是變為invalid狀態.
  2)、drop也屬于DDL語言,立即執行,執行速度最快
  3)、刪除內容和定義,釋放空間。

區別

1、表和索引所占空間:
  當表被TRUNCATE 后,這個表和索引所占用的空間會恢復到初始大小;
  DELETE操作不會減少表或索引所占用的空間;
  DROP語句將表所占用的空間全釋放掉。

2、應用范圍:
  TRUNCATE 只能對table;
  DELETE可以是table和view。

3、執行速度: drop > truncate > delete

4、delete from刪空表后,會保留一個空的頁,truncate在表中不會留有任何頁。

5、DELETE語句執行刪除的過程是每次從表中刪除一行,并且同時將該行的刪除操作作為事務記錄在日志中保存以便進行進行回滾操作。

TRUNCATE TABLE 則一次性地從表中刪除所有的數據并不把單獨的刪除操作記錄記入日志保存,刪除行是不能恢復的。并且在刪除的過程中不會激活與表有關的刪除觸發器。執行速度快。

6、當使用行鎖執行 DELETE 語句時,將鎖定表中各行以便刪除。truncate始終鎖定表和頁,而不是鎖定各行。

7、如果有identity產生的自增id列,delete from后仍然從上次的數開始增加,即種子不變;

使用truncate刪除之后,種子會恢復到初始值。

總結

1、delete 語句可以使用where子句實現部分刪除,而truncate不可以,會將表中的整個數據全部刪除,使用時,可以按需求選擇;
2、如果想從表中刪除所有的數據,不要使用delete,可以使用truncate語句,因為這樣執行速度更快。truncate語句實際是刪除原來的表然后重新建立一個新表;
3、在沒有備份情況下,謹慎使用 drop 與 truncate。要刪除表結構使用drop;
4、對于由 FOREIGN KEY 約束引用的表,不能使用 TRUNCATE TABLE,而應使用不帶 WHERE 子句的 DELETE 語句。由于 TRUNCATE TABLE 不記錄在日志中,所以它不能激活觸發器。

以上就是本文的全部內容,希望對大家的學習有所幫助,也希望大家多多支持腳本之家。

您可能感興趣的文章:
  • MySQL Truncate用法詳解
  • MySQL中truncate誤操作后的數據恢復案例
  • mysql 刪除操作(delete+TRUNCATE)
  • MySQL刪除數據Delete與Truncate語句使用比較
  • 詳解MySQL中DROP,TRUNCATE 和DELETE的區別實現mysql從零開始
  • MySQL用truncate命令快速清空一個數據庫中的所有表

標簽:河北 陽江 果洛 赤峰 來賓 煙臺 鞍山 黃石

巨人網絡通訊聲明:本文標題《MySQL刪除表操作實現(delete、truncate、drop的區別)》,本文關鍵詞  MySQL,刪除,表,操作,實現,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《MySQL刪除表操作實現(delete、truncate、drop的區別)》相關的同類信息!
  • 本頁收集關于MySQL刪除表操作實現(delete、truncate、drop的區別)的相關信息資訊供網民參考!
  • 推薦文章
    欧美阿v视频在线大全_亚洲欧美中文日韩V在线观看_www性欧美日韩欧美91_亚洲欧美日韩久久精品
  • <rt id="w000q"><acronym id="w000q"></acronym></rt>
  • <abbr id="w000q"></abbr>
    <rt id="w000q"></rt>
    日韩av中文在线观看| 亚洲国产精品无码久久久久高潮| 这里只有久久精品| 7777精品伊人久久久大香线蕉完整版 | 欧美肥妇毛茸茸| 一区二区日韩av| av成人动漫在线观看| 国产精品视频一区二区在线观看| 精品电影一区二区三区| 日本91福利区| 一卡二卡三卡四卡| 日韩欧美在线综合网| 日日摸夜夜添夜夜添亚洲女人| 无码国产精品久久一区免费| 欧美三级三级三级爽爽爽| 亚洲精品国产视频| 91麻豆.com| 欧美三片在线视频观看| 亚洲综合免费观看高清完整版 | 国产chinesehd精品露脸| 欧美在线视频日韩| 夜夜嗨av一区二区三区中文字幕| 精品人妻一区二区乱码| 欧美日韩国产首页| 午夜亚洲国产au精品一区二区| youjizz.com日本| 欧美日韩激情在线| 亚洲国产日韩精品| 一级欧美一级日韩片| 欧美一区二区在线看| 奇米影视一区二区三区| 舐め犯し波多野结衣在线观看| 久久综合久久综合久久| 国产伦理精品不卡| 男人与禽猛交狂配| 亚洲激情网站免费观看| 亚洲欧美高清在线| 欧美zozo另类异族| 国产福利一区二区三区| 色婷婷久久久久swag精品| 亚洲一级不卡视频| 给我看免费高清在线观看| 久久免费午夜影院| 成人一级片在线观看| 欧美性高清videossexo| 人人爽香蕉精品| 91n在线视频| 亚洲综合图片区| 成人精品在线观看视频| 国产原创剧情av| 日韩欧美另类在线| 国产精品一二三区在线| 欧美在线一二三| 美女视频免费一区| 日韩av手机在线免费观看| 亚洲黄色在线视频| 亚洲精品成人无码熟妇在线| 国产精品美女久久福利网站| 91蝌蚪porny| 精品国产乱码久久久久久老虎| 成人小视频免费观看| 欧美日韩成人综合天天影院| 久久99热国产| 色噜噜偷拍精品综合在线| 三级欧美在线一区| 国产精品精品软件男同| 亚洲成av人片一区二区| 国产精品69久久久久孕妇欧美| 亚洲欧美另类图片小说| 玖玖爱在线观看| 亚洲欧洲韩国日本视频| 亚洲中文字幕一区| 亚洲欧洲韩国日本视频| 一区二区不卡免费视频| 综合激情网...| 丰满少妇高潮一区二区| 亚洲视频 欧洲视频| 日本一级免费视频| 一区二区国产盗摄色噜噜| 日本一区二区视频在线播放| 亚洲与欧洲av电影| 97在线观看视频免费| 奇米888四色在线精品| 欧美性欧美巨大黑白大战| 国产一区二区日韩精品| 51久久夜色精品国产麻豆| 成人免费高清视频在线观看| 日韩精品专区在线| 欧美性猛交xx| 国产精品日日摸夜夜摸av| 国产偷人妻精品一区| 亚洲一区二区四区蜜桃| 国产尤物在线播放| 捆绑调教一区二区三区| 欧美区一区二区三区| bt欧美亚洲午夜电影天堂| 26uuu亚洲综合色| 日韩女优在线视频| 日韩毛片一二三区| 99自拍偷拍视频| 全国精品久久少妇| 在线播放欧美女士性生活| caoporn国产精品| 亚洲国产精品精华液2区45| 黄色aaa视频| 日韩中文欧美在线| 欧美年轻男男videosbes| 91免费在线看| 亚洲婷婷国产精品电影人久久| 内射毛片内射国产夫妻| 免费高清成人在线| 91精品国产色综合久久ai换脸| 91视频免费看| 中文乱码免费一区二区| 欧美xxxx精品| 国产一区三区三区| ww亚洲ww在线观看国产| 成年人网站免费在线观看| 午夜精品视频一区| 欧美日韩国产成人在线91| 99精品欧美一区二区蜜桃免费 | 韩国女主播一区| 日韩女同互慰一区二区| 亚洲熟女乱综合一区二区三区| 午夜av区久久| 欧美军同video69gay| 91精产国品一二三| 亚洲福利国产精品| 欧美日韩高清一区二区| 色综合久久久无码中文字幕波多| 亚洲精品久久久久久国产精华液| 日本韩国一区二区三区| 波多野结衣91| 国产精品美女www爽爽爽| 久久国产精品国语对白| 成人国产精品免费网站| 亚洲欧美在线aaa| 日日骚一区二区三区| 成年人午夜久久久| 亚洲欧洲综合另类| 欧美在线短视频| www.美色吧.com| 日韩高清不卡在线| 欧美刺激午夜性久久久久久久| 中文字幕免费高清| 国产美女一区二区| 国产精品五月天| 日本国产一区二区| 女教师高潮黄又色视频| 午夜日韩在线观看| 日韩欧美专区在线| 欧美人与禽zoz0善交| 成人一区在线观看| 夜夜操天天操亚洲| 91麻豆精品国产91久久久使用方法| 熟妇高潮精品一区二区三区| 久久福利资源站| 中文字幕欧美区| 91久久精品一区二区| 熟妇高潮一区二区| 老司机一区二区| 国产精品丝袜一区| 在线区一区二视频| 成人性生活免费看| 国产精品一二三四区| 亚洲黄一区二区三区| 日韩欧美国产三级电影视频| 人妻熟人中文字幕一区二区| 成人18视频在线播放| 亚洲超丰满肉感bbw| xfplay精品久久| 色综合久久综合网欧美综合网| 日韩大尺度视频| 六月婷婷色综合| 国产精品久久久久久久久晋中 | 韩国av中国字幕| 免费看日韩精品| 国产精品视频看| 欧美日本韩国一区二区三区视频| 亚洲人成人无码网www国产 | 疯狂试爱三2浴室激情视频| 国产精品熟女一区二区不卡| 日本不卡免费在线视频| 国产精品私人影院| 这里是久久伊人| 艳妇荡乳欲伦69影片| 久久久久久久穴| 国产成人午夜片在线观看高清观看 | 911精品国产一区二区在线| 精品人妻无码一区| 94-欧美-setu| 久久精品国产**网站演员| 自拍偷拍国产精品| 欧美mv日韩mv国产网站app| 青草影院在线观看| theav精尽人亡av| av电影在线观看完整版一区二区| 美国欧美日韩国产在线播放| |精品福利一区二区三区| 欧美电视剧在线看免费|